OddHat Posted December 11, 2006 Report Share Posted December 11, 2006 Re: mental illusion 5thER, p.120, Based on Con, -1. The mental power works against CON, not EGO. It is targeted vs DCV, not ECV, and takes normal range modifiers. It acts against PD or ED, not Mental Defense. It has a range of 5x Active Point Cost. So, you might make the drug something like "Hallucinatory Gas". That would look like this: Cost Powers END 30 Hallucinatory Gas Pellets: Mental Illusions 12d6, Area Of Effect (One Hex; +½), No Normal Defense ([standard]; Defense is appropriate Life Support or target holds breath; +1) (150 Active Points); Based on CON (Defense: PD; -1), No Conscious Control (Only Effects cannot be controlled; Character does not control what illusions target sees; -1), 4 Charges (-1), OAF (Gas Gun; -1)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
